Which Nuts Are Not Nuts At All. It's no secret that the peanut has been nothing more than an imposter, a legume seizing our throats and making us itchy. True botanical nuts include the acorn, chestnut, and hazelnut. Brazil nuts are a seed. All other common “nuts” are drupe, gymnosperm, or angiosperm seeds (fruit seeds). Botanically speaking, most of the “nuts” we eat are actually fruit seeds (most culinary nuts are not botanical nuts). Botanically, a nut is a dry fruit that consists of a hard shell covering a single seed. Almonds, pistachios, peanuts, cashews and even pecans — they're all just masquerading as nuts. Many foods called “nuts” are actually not nuts at all according to this definition. How did we get it so wrong?
